📂 Examples
Run any script from the project root, e.g. python examples/exp-2.py. The examples/thermodb directory already includes NASA pickles referenced by the scripts.
🧱 Load ThermoDB sources (examples/exp-1.py)
- Builds a
ModelSourcefrom CO₂ and CH₄ pickles usingload_and_build_model_source. - Prints the underlying NASA-9 segments (
200–1000 K,1000–6000 K) to verify coefficients and labels.
🌡️ Species property evaluation (examples/exp-2.py)
- Loads CO₂ and CH₄ sources, then evaluates
H_T,S_T,G_T, andCp_Tat several temperatures. - Demonstrates both
"molar"and"mass"bases plus optional logging viamode="log".
⚖️ Reaction thermodynamics (examples/exp-3.py)
- Adds CO, H₂O, and H₂ sources and defines the water-gas shift reaction.
- Calculates
ΔH°(T),ΔS°(T),ΔG°(T), andKeq(T)using the high-level helpers.
